God: Father and MotherAnd which would these essential natures be? The masculine and the feminine, of course. Today, this is easy for us to understand, since we enjoy the privilege of having the revelation from the Holy Spirit pertaining those things which still remains as a mystery to the theologians and scholars of the big religions. If the human being, the man, was created to the image and the likeness of the divinities, and the human being or man consists of male and female, then it is only logical and simple to deduce that they are, respectively, the image and likeness of the eternal masculine that lives within God as the Father, represented by the male or "man", and the eternal feminine that lives within God as the Mother, Mary, represented by the female or woman. In which other way could then be understood that Creation reflects the nature of those two divinities, which belong to a one and only God? And furthermore: Our spiritual evolution allows us now to understand, that that image and likeness to God is in the spirit.
